  • Title

    Electrostatic interference calculation from H-V power lines to aerial pipelines using hybrid PSO - CSM approach

  • Abstract
    The objective of the work presented in this paper was the study of the electrostatic interference induced by high-voltage power lines, on the aerial pipeline. The induced voltages can affect the operating personnel, pipeline associated equipment, cathodic protection systems. The calculation of the induced voltages is typically done for personnel safety reasons, in order to ensure that induced voltages are not hazardous to someone in contact with the pipeline. Quite often, mitigation is required to reduce these induced voltages to levels under the safe threshold, in this calculation, a combination of particle swarm optimization (PSO) and Charge Simulation Method (CSM) is proposed. PSO is a population-based stochastic optimization algorithm modeled after the simulation of the social behavior of bird flocks and animal hordes, the optimum allocations of the simulating charges can be obtained using PSO. The simulation results obtained were analyzed and compared with those obtained using the admittance technique.
